Polyolefin shrink film is a high-performance packaging material used for packaging across industries. Produced from polyethylene and polypropylene resins, polyolefin shrink wrap films offer outstanding sealing capabilities, superior shrinkage capabilities and exceptional optical clarity. Supplied in multi-layered formats, with each layer specifically engineered to enhance strength and durability.
Upon the application of heat, polyolefin shrink wrap film tightly conforms to the shape of the product providing both product protection and an attractive presentation. Their low seal temperature and high shrink ratio makes these films ideal for automated packaging lines as well as ensuring product integrity during transport and storage.
For businesses requiring the highest performance, Kempner offers irradiated polyolefin shrink wrap films. The irradiation process strengthens the material delivering exceptional puncture resistance, tear strength and seal integrity. These films is the ideal choice where maximum durability and performance are required.
